Iintambo zombhobho ziza kwiindidi ezimbini eziphambili: intambo edibeneyo kunye nentambo ehambelanayo . Imisonto edibeneyo , njengoMbhobho weTaper weSizwe (NPT) , zenzelwe ukudala itywina ngemicu ngokwawo.Njengoko iintambo zenkunzi nemazi ziqiniswa, zenza itywina ngenxa yokuphazamiseka kokulingana.Oku kubenza balungele usetyenziso olubandakanya iigesi okanye ulwelo oluphantsi koxinzelelo.
Iintambo ezihambelanayo , ezifana neBritish Standard Pipe Parallel (BSPP) , ifuna i-agent yokutywina, njenge-washer okanye i-O-ring, ukuqinisekisa ukuxhamla kwamanzi.Zihlala zisetyenziswa kwizicelo zoxinzelelo oluphantsi kwaye apho uqhagamshelo lunokufuneka ludityaniswe kwaye luqhawulwe rhoqo.

IBritish Standard Whitworth Coarse (BSW) , ngokuqhelekileyo ebizwa ngokuba yiWW yeWhitworth, iprofayili yentambo enembali ecebileyo.Yayiyeyokuqala yehlabathi inkqubo yentambo yesijivu esemgangathweni , eyilwe nguJoseph Whitworth ngo-1841. Uyilo lwalunotshintsho olukhulu, lumisela umgangatho weziqhoboshi zokuqhobosha kuBukhosi baseBritane nangaphaya.Intambo yaseWhitworth yaba yenye yezona ntlobo zibalulekileyo zentambo , ebonakaliswe yi- angle yayo ye-55-degree thread kunye ne-crests ejikelezileyo kunye neengcambu.Le nkqubo yemisonto yembali yabeka isiseko seentlobo ezininzi zemisonto eqhelekileyo esiyibonayo namhlanje.
Ukuqhubela phambili kwi -British Standard Fine (BSF) , olu hlobo lwentambo luyinguqu efanelekileyo ye-BSW.Ngepitch encinci i , engumgama phakathi kwemisonto ekufutshane , -BSF yaphuhliswa ukubonelela ngenqanaba eliphezulu lokuchaneka kunye namandla kwizicelo apho ubukhulu bentambo bubalulekile .Ubukhulu bedayamitha buhlala bufana ne-BSW, kodwa i-pitch ecolekileyo ivumela imisonto engaphezulu nge-intshi nganye, eguqulela kukuqina, ukulingana okukhuselekileyo. I-BSF isoloko isetyenziswa kushishino lweemoto, apho ukuchaneka kungundoqo.

Umbhobho oMgangatho waseBritani (BSP) , owaziwa ngokuba yi -G , luhlobo lwentambo enxuseneyo edla ngokusetyenziswa kushishino lwamandla olwelo .Ngokungafaniyo nemisonto ye-taper, imisonto ye-BSP igcina i-diameter efanayo ukusuka ekupheleni ukuya ekupheleni, iyenza imisonto ehambelanayo .Olu luyilo lubalulekile ekufakeni imibhobho kunye nokufakelwa kwetyhubhu , apho isitywina esihambelanayo siyimfuneko.I-BSP isoloko ithelekiswa neMisonto yombhobho waseMelika , kodwa ayitshintshi ngenxa yomahluko kwifom yentambo kunye ne-pitch.
Ubungakanani boMsonto weBSP | obuNgaphandle kweDiameter | TPI |
---|---|---|
1/16 Intshi BSP | 7.7 mm / 0.304″ | 28 |
1/8 Intshi BSP | 9.7 mm / 0.383″ | 28 |
1/4 Intshi BSP | 13.16 mm / 0.518″ | 19 |
3/8 Intshi BSP | 16.66 mm / 0.656″ | 19 |
1/2 Intshi BSP | 20.99 mm / 0.825″ | 14 |
5/8 Intshi BSP | 22.99 mm / 0.902″ | 14 |
3/4 Intshi BSP | 26.44 mm / 1.041″ | 14 |
7/8 Intshi BSP | 30.20 mm / 1.189″ | 14 |
1 Intshi ye-BSP | 33.25 mm / 1.309″ | 11 |
1-1/4 Intshi BSP | 41.91 mm / 1.650″ | 11 |
1-1/2 Intshi BSP | 47.80 mm / 1.882″ | 11 |
2 Intshi BSP | 59.61 mm / 2.347″ | 11 |
2-1/4 Intshi BSP | 65.71 mm / 2.587″ | 11 |
2-1/2 Intshi BSP | 75.18 mm / 2.96″ | 11 |
3 Intshi BSP | 87.88 mm / 3.46″ | 11 |
4 Intshi BSP | 113.03 mm / 4.45″ | 11 |
5 Intshi BSP | 138.43 mm / 5.45″ | 11 |
6 Intshi BSP | 163.83 mm / 6.45″ | 11 |

Imisonto ye-Acme yaziwa ngobume bayo be-trapezoidal, ibenza bomelele kwaye ifanelekele imithwalo enzima kuneyona misonto ixhaphakileyo .Zihlala zifumaneka kwizixhobo ezifana ne-vices kunye neejack apho amandla kunye nokuqina kubaluleke kakhulu.
Imisonto ye-Knuckle yodwa kunye ne-crests engqukuva kunye neengcambu.Ngokuqhelekileyo zisetyenziswa kwindawo apho imisonto inokuvezwa ekuphathweni ngokurhabaxa okanye kufuneka icoceke ngokulula, njengakwishishini lokutya nesiselo..
Imisonto ye-Buttress inoyilo oluvumela ukuhanjiswa kwamandla aphezulu kwicala elinye.Bangumsonto wokuya kwizicelo ezinje ngocinezelo apho ufuna imisonto yokuphatha amandla amaninzi kwicala lomgca.
Imisonto yeentshulube ibalulekile kwiinkqubo apho intshukumo ejikelezayo ifuna ukuguqulwa ibe ngumgca.Ziyinxalenye ebalulekileyo kwiinkqubo zegiya, ezifana nezo zifumaneka kwizixhobo zokulungisa okanye izinyusi.

Ukuqonda iiparamitha zejometri zemisonto kubalulekile kuye nabani na osebenza ngeendawo ezinemisonto .Nokuba ukushishino lwamandla olwelo okanye ujongene neziqhoboshi zentambo , ukwazi ezi parameters kuqinisekisa ukuhambelana kunye nokusebenza.
Idayamitha enkulu ibhekisa kowona dayamitha wesixhobo esikhulu somsonto ojijwayo .Lububanzi obungaphandle bomsonto oyindoda okanye olona bubanzi bukhulu bomsonto womfazi .Ngokwahlukileyo, i -diameter encinci yi-diameter encinci yentambo.Idayamitha yesilinda esicingelwayo esichukumisa nje iicrests zentambo kumsonto wangaphandle okanye igroove yentambo kumsonto wangaphakathi . ibalulekile ;kungoko, ukulunga kwezi dayamitha kubalulekile.
Idayamitha yepitshi yiparameter ebalulekileyo ephakathi kwedayamitha ezinkulu nezincinci.Yi-diameter ye- imaginary co-axial cylinder apho umgama ukusuka kwi -pitch diameter intercept kwelinye icala ukuya kwi -pitch pitch kwelinye icala ulingana.I -pitch diameter ibalulekile njengoko inceda ukutyumba intambo kunye nokuqinisekisa uxhulumaniso olufanelekileyo olufanelekileyo.
I-Tread pitch yilayini yomgama phakathi kwemiphezulu emibini emeleneyo kumsonto okwi- axial plane .Ngumlinganiselo othe ngqo wenani lemisonto ngobude beyunithi kwaye ibalulekile ekuchongeni intambo .Kwi -metric system , i-pitch ichazwa kwiimilimitha, ngelixa kwiinkqubo ezisekelwe kwiiyunithi ze-imperial ezifana ne -SAE Unified Threads okanye i-American Pipe Threads , ichazwa njengenani leentambo nge-intshi nganye. Iigeyiji zepitch zihlala zisetyenziselwa ukulinganisa le parameter ngokuchanekileyo.
Ilothe ngumgama ohamba umsonto ojijwayo kwi-axis yawo ngokujikeleziswa okukodwa okupheleleyo.Kwi-screw enemisonto enye, i-lead iyafana ne-pitch.Nangona kunjalo, kwi- screw enemisonto ephindwe kabini , ilothe iphinda kabini inowuthi.Le ngcamango ibalulekile kwizicelo ezifuna inzuzo yoomatshini.
I -engile yezinyo , eyaziwa ngokuba yi- engile enentambo , yi-engile phakathi kwamacala omsonto .Iindidi ezahlukeneyo zeentambo ezifana ne -Metric ISO intambo , yaseBritani yaseWhitworth , okanye umgangatho odityanisiweyo wentambo uneengile ezisemgangathweni.Umzekelo, iintambo zemetric zihlala zine- angle ye-60-degree , ngelixa iBritish Standard Whitworth Coarse imisonto ine- angle ye-55-degree .Ubume bezinyo kunye ne-angle ichaphazela ijometri yentambo kunye namandla ayo.

Xa ujongana nemisonto , kubalulekile ukwazi ukuba usebenza ngeentlobo zemisonto enxuseneyo okanye echwetheziweyo . Imisonto enxuseneyo igcina i-diameter efanayo ekupheleni-ukuya-ekupheleni, ngelixa imisonto e-tapered icutheka ezantsi, isiba ncinci ukuya esiphelweni.Ukuze ubahlule, jonga ngenyameko. Imisonto enxuseneyo iya kubonakala ifana, ngelixa imisonto ekhutshiweyo ibonakala idibana.
Kwindlela yobugcisa, sebenzisa i- caliper .Ukulinganisa ububanzi kwiindawo ezahlukeneyo zomsonto.Ukuba imilinganiselo iyafana, ingumsonto onxuseneyo .Ukuba ziyancipha, unomsonto oqingqiweyo .Kushishino lwamandla olwelo , ukuqonda lo mahluko kubalulekile ekuqinisekiseni uqhagamshelo olufanelekileyo.
Ipitch yomsonto ngumgama ophakathi kweecrest zayo.Ukulinganisa oku, uya kusebenzisa i -pitch gauge .Esi sixhobo sineentlobo ezahlukeneyo zeencakuba, nganye inenani elahlukileyo lamazinyo nge-intshi nganye.Tshatisa ngokulula igeyiji kwiikresti zemisonto.Xa ingena kakuhle, uyifumene i-pitch yakho .Eli nyathelo lingundoqo kuyo yomibini imisonto yemetric kunye neentlobo zemisonto yaseMelika.
Ukubona ubukhulu bomsonto , yenza umlinganiselo wedayamitha enkulu — eyona dayamitha inkulu yomthi oyindoda okanye idiameter engaphandle yomsonto oyimazi.Sebenzisa i- caliper ukuchaneka.Okulandelayo, jonga iprofayile yomsonto .Oku kubandakanya imilo yezinyo kunye nejometri yejometri . yeMetric ISO kunye ne -SAE Edityanisiweyo Iintlobo zemisonto eziqhelekileyo , nganye ineeprofayili ezizodwa.
